Chile : Test Protocols for Certain Stoves and Boilers
The Chilean government issued Exempt Resolution No. 2355/2012 and No. 2444/2012 in February 2013 to approve the test protocols for certification of certain stoves and boilers. A summary of the test protocols is set out as follows:
Item | Test Protocol | Product | Effective Date |
---|---|---|---|
a. | PC No. 101 | type A kerosene stoves with a wick system |
Phase I: 1 August 2013; Phase II: 1 April 2014; Phase III: 1 November 2014 |
b. | PC No. 4/4 | portable household stoves with a convection, convection radiation or fan-assisted combustion system that operate with second generation gaseous fuels, up to six kilowatts (kW) | 30 August 2013 |
c. | PC No. 29/6 | type B central heating boilers that operate with gaseous fuels, with a nominal heat input higher than 70 kW but no higher than 300 kW | 30 August 2013 |
